EAC Acquires Mid-Con / Texas Panhandle Assets From XCO: Reserves of 24.6 mm Barrel of Oil Equivalant (BOE) 28% oil reserve life of 11.6 years (fairly long lived) 5,795 BOEpd, (pretty fully developed, reserves are listed as 100% proved developed producing) LOE of $6.95 per barrel (low cost to operate) Acquisition price: $375 mm [...]
